Oil changes are a necessary part of maintaining a high-mileage vehicle. Having fresh, clean oil on hand in older vehicles can help reduce engine wear and tear. Regular oil changes minimize excessive friction and heat buildup, which can cause engine damage. Furthermore, for older engines, using high-quality oil with the appropriate viscosity rating is crucial, as it provides essential protection and aids in engine performance.
Tires wear unevenly as a vehicle accumulates miles due to factors such as weight distribution, alignment, and driving style. Rotating the tires provides even tread wear, which increases tire life and enhances overall safety and performance. This type of maintenance spreads tire wear across all tires, resulting in a balanced and stable ride. Furthermore, correct tire rotation improves fuel efficiency and provides a more comfortable driving experience.
Short trips, particularly those lasting less than ten minutes, can be harmful to engine health because they prevent the engine from reaching its optimal operating temperature. When this happens, the engine performs less effectively, resulting in increased wear and tear on parts over time. Long-term operation in these conditions may contribute to the accumulation of carbon deposits and moisture in the engine, lowering its overall performance.
